And because our work spans so many different businesses, from Research and Product Development to Sales, you'll keep learning exciting new approaches., We are seeking a skilled IT Analyst to support, optimize, and integrate IT applications across our manufacturing operations. This role is focused on ensuring robust, compliant, and efficient usage of our manufacturing systems including ERP, MES, LIMS and demand-planning platforms within a regulated GMP (Good Manufacturing Practices) environment.

The ideal candidate will also act as the primary point of contact for Manufacturing Execution System (MES) projects, coordinating cross-functional teams, managing vendors, and ensuring solutions meet business, quality, and compliance requirements.

This role is not currently sponsoring visas or considering international movement at this time., * Provide application support and enhancements for SAP (manufacturing modules such as PP/PM/QM) to support manufacturing operations.

  • Support and configure MES system PAS-X for manufacturing execution, batch processing, and integration with SAP.
  • Support Laboratory Information Management System (LIMS) such as LabWare and chromatographic data systems like Empower-ensuring data flow, integration and validation in compliance with 21 CFR Part 11 and GMP.
  • Support demand planning and supply chain planning system such as Kinaxis RapidResponse: build workbooks, integrate data, execute scenarios, monitor planning KPIs.
  • Develop and maintain interfaces and data flows between these systems (SAP * PAS-X * LIMS * Demand Planning).
  • Participate in system validation (IQ/OQ/PQ), change control, audit readiness and ensure documentation is maintained.
  • Troubleshoot production/manufacturing issues, provide root-cause analysis, implement corrective actions and continuous improvement of system performance.
  • Provide training and support to end-users in manufacturing, laboratory and planning functions; produce system documentation and SOPs.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, Engineering or relevant field.
  • 3-7 years' experience in IT support/analysis in a pharmaceutical manufacturing environment (or similar regulated manufacturing).
  • Hands-on working experience with SAP manufacturing/quality modules (PP, QM, PM) in pharma or process manufacturing.
  • Experience supporting a MES such as PAS-X or similar.
  • Experience with LIMS (LabWare) and laboratory data systems (Empower or similar).
  • Experience with demand planning or supply chain planning systems (Kinaxis RapidResponse, or comparable).
  • Strong understanding of GMP, validation (IQ/OQ/PQ), computerized system compliance, 21 CFR Part 11.
  • SQL querying skills, data integration experience, ability to work with APIs/interfaces.
  • Excellent communication skills; ability to bridge business users and technical teams.
  • Problem-solving mindset, capable of working under manufacturing timelines and shift support as needed., * Certification in SAP, or training in PAS-X/LabWare/Kinaxis.
  • Experience in pharmaceutical batch manufacturing, continuous manufacturing, or biotech operations.
  • Experience with SAP S/4HANA or SAP ECC6
  • Experience with analytics/reporting tools (Power BI, Tableau) in the manufacturing domain.
